Linux/CentOS

CentOS 7 일반 사용자 계정에 sudo 기능 활성화

후뤼한잉여 2015. 11. 9. 21:48

CentOS 7 일반 사용자 계정에 sudo 기능 활성화

1) 개요

CentOS 7 설치 후 일반 사용자 계정을 사용 중 최고권한을 가진 root의 기능을 사용하기 위해 sudo 명령어를 사용하는데 sudo 자체를 사용할 수 없을 때 설정하는 방법을 설명하기 위해 작성되었습니다.

2) sudo란?

Super-User DO의 약자로 Linux/Uinx 에서 일반 계정이 작업 중 임시로 최고권한을 가진 root의 기능을 사용할 때 사용하는 명령어 입니다.

예)
sudo mkdir -p /app

3) 설정방법

  1. root 계정으로 로그인을 한다.
  2. sudoers 파일을 수정하기 위해 파일의 접근권한을 변경한다.
    chmod 740 /etc/sudoers
    
  3. 텍스트 편집기를 이용하여 sudoers파일을 열고 맨아래 부분에 내용을 추가한다.
    vi /etc/sudoers
    
    --추가할 내용--
    [일반계정명] ALL=(ALL) ALL
    
  4. sudoers파일의 접근권한을 원래대로 되돌린다.
    chmod 440 /etc/sudoers